WebWe will look at the definitions of exacerbate and exasperate, where these two words come from and some examples of their use in sentences. Exacerbate means to make a bad situation worse, to intensify suffering or pain, to aggravate a problem, to irritate. The word exacerbate is derived from the Latin verb exacerbare, which means to provoke or ...
WebHere are some examples. Sentence Examples. Lady Laura had triumphed, but she had no desire to acerbate her husband by any unpalatable allusion to her victory. Alex knew how passionate and agitated the crowd was, so rather than acerbate them further, he tempered his remarks. In our opinion, inefficient housing institutions will tend to acerbate ...
